What is a payroll manager?

A payroll manager works in the payroll or HR department of a business or organization and manages the payroll process for all employees and contractors. Payroll managers are responsible for ensuring that all employees are paid on time, in the correct amounts, and for issuing pay stubs. They are also responsible for compiling payroll information and managing the pre-payroll preparation process. Additionally, payroll managers complete records for earnings, taxes, deductions, leave, benefits and disability, and maintain records for the organization and tax reporting. Payroll managers may also oversee recruiting, hiring, training and evaluating of payroll department staff members.

How does a payroll manager typically collaborate with other departments to ensure accurate and timely payroll processing?

Payroll Managers regularly coordinate with Human Resources and Finance teams to gather accurate employee data, such as new hires, terminations, benefit deductions, and salary changes. They also work closely with IT to ensure payroll systems are functioning correctly and with compliance teams to meet legal and tax requirements. Effective communication and collaboration are essential for resolving discrepancies quickly and maintaining seamless payroll cycles. This cross-departmental interaction offers Payroll Managers a comprehensive view of organizational operations and strengthens their problem-solving skills.

About the Role

We are seeking a detail-oriented and proactive Payroll Manager to join our HR team. This position will be responsible for payroll processing for integrated entities on our platform.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in payroll administration, project management skills, and experience managing multiple pay groups.

Key Responsibilities
  • Payroll Processing: Multi-state Payroll Processing for assigned pay groups, ensuring accuracy and timeliness.
  • Maintain and update payroll records, including new hires, terminations, and changes in employee status.
  • Reconcile payroll discrepancies and resolve any issues related to payroll processing.
  • Prepare and distribute payroll reports to management and finance teams.
  • Collaborate with the HR team to support employee inquiries related to payroll, taxation, and benefits.
  • Complete payroll, tax, and benefit audits to verify that all systems remain up-to-date and accurate.
  • Coordinate with cross-functional teams, including HR, IT, and Finance, to ensure seamless integration of new systems and processes.
  • Conduct system audits and data migration activities to ensure accuracy and completeness.
  • Assist with preparing training sessions for new acquisition teams on payroll and benefits processes and systems.
  • Process 401k changes and fundings
  • Assist with benefit and tax reconciliations
  • Develop and maintain documentation related to payroll procedures
  • Stay current with industry best practices and changes in payroll regulations to ensure compliance.
  • Contribute to continuous improvement initiatives related to payroll processing and project management.
Qualifications
  • Minimum of 5 years of experience in multi-state payroll processing
  • Proven experience managing complex projects, preferably related to acquisition or integration activities.
  • Strong knowledge of payroll systems, benefits administration, and compliance requirements. UKG experience highly preferred.
  • Proven experience preparing, reconciling, and filing monthly, quarterly, and annual federal, state, and local payroll tax returns (Forms 941, 940, state withholding, state unemployment, etc.).
  • Strong working knowledge of multi-state tax compliance, including state-specific deposit schedules and filing requirements.
  • Experience with quarterly payroll tax reconciliations and resolving variances between payroll registers, general ledger, and tax filings.
  • Familiarity with electronic filing systems (e.g., EFTPS, state portals, local tax agency sites).
  • Demonstrated ability to research, resolve, and respond to tax notices from federal, state, and local agencies.
  • Experience preparing amended returns (941-X or state equivalents) when errors are identified.
  • Excellent organizational and time-management skills, with the ability to manage multiple priorities and deadlines.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Excel, Word, PowerPoint) and payroll software (e.g., ADP, Paychex, etc.).
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ills.
  • Exceptional communication and interpersonal skills.
